Output 33426ab404ba97bd603bfe3df782bcfc366c4c30769418b68ae6184a6384a99b:26

value
512197
script pubkey
OP_0 OP_PUSHBYTES_32 01986358acf8e6b5577d5cd6ef52c19e6b4eb6783162a945e818c3eec310e8c6
address
bc1qqxvxxk9vlrnt24matntw75kpne45adncx932j30grrp7ascsarrqx3n0vh
transaction
33426ab404ba97bd603bfe3df782bcfc366c4c30769418b68ae6184a6384a99b
spent
true